WebJul 7, 2024 · Your hard EAOS is the date that your actual enlistment ends. Your soft EAOS can be the same or later. If you have mandatory extensions then your soft EAOS will be your hard EAOS plus the extensions. ... You can not cancel an extension if the reason you signed the extension still exists. WebOption 1, Regular Army Reenlistment Option. Option 1 carries no guarantee of assignment, training, or stabilization. Soldiers will be assigned and utilized according to the needs of the Army.
